Q: Is 3,651,154 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,651,154 is a composite number.

Why is 3,651,154 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,651,154 can be evenly divided by 1 2 13 19 26 38 247 361 389 494 722 778 4,693 5,057 7,391 9,386 10,114 14,782 96,083 140,429 192,166 280,858 1,825,577 and 3,651,154, with no remainder.

Since 3,651,154 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,651,154, it is a composite number.
